Lycomormium
Lycomormium squalidum
Scientific classification Edit this classification
Kingdom: Plantae
Clade: Embryophytes
Clade: Tracheophytes
Clade: Angiosperms
Clade: Monocots
Order: Asparagales
Family: Orchidaceae
Subfamily: Epidendroideae
Tribe: Cymbidieae
Subtribe: Coeliopsidinae
Genus: Lycomormium
Rchb. f.
Type species
Lycomormium squalidum

Lycomormium is a genus of orchids.

Species

[edit]

There are 5 currently recognized species found in Colombia, Ecuador and Peru.[1]

ImageScientific nameDistributionElevation (m)
Lycomormium ecuadorense H.R.SweetEcuador1,100–2,000 metres (3,600–6,600 ft)
Lycomormium elatum C.Schweinf.Peru900–1,500 metres (3,000–4,900 ft)
Lycomormium fiskei H.R.SweetEcuador, Peru1,000–1,850 metres (3,280–6,070 ft)
Lycomormium schmidtii A.FernándezColombia
Lycomormium squalidum (Poepp. & Endl.) Rchb.f.Ecuador, Peru, Colombia1,000–1,850 metres (3,280–6,070 ft)
